Snakebites represent a serious global public health problem, especially in tropical countries. In Brazil, the incidence of snakebites ranges from 19 to 22 thousand cases per 100000 persons annually. The state Rondônia, particular, has had an increasing snakebites.
Bothrops envenomation is associated with a cellular inflammatory response, characterized by pronounced neutrophil infiltration at the site of injury. Neutrophils act as first line defence, owing to their ability migrate infected tissue, promoting an acute response. Snakebite is a universally neglected public health problem. It victimizes approximately 2.5 million people annually and kills around 125 thousand. In Brazil, the Bothrops genus responsible for 87% of envenoming. The species erythromelas endemic in northeast region. Its venom induces local haemorrhage, coagulopathy, oedema, necrosis can lead to permanent disability or death. vitro effects (BeV) on thioglycollate-elicited macrophages were investigated this study. Crotalus Neutralizing Factor (CNF) is a γ-type Phospholipase A2 (PLA2) inhibitor present in the blood of durissus terrificus snake. Particularly, CNF inhibits toxic action Crotoxin (CTX), which major neurotoxin found C. d. venom. CTX induces also myotoxic and demonstrates high selectivity for skeletal muscle fibers. Consequently, can diffuse beyond site infection, potentially evoke rhabdomyolysis. The study has evaluated effects on myoblasts myotubes cells C2C12 vitro effect CTX-induced damage.
